    Weihrauch safety spring replacement

    Hi all i lost the spring from the safety catch on my HW35E yesterday,
    it shot out and i can't find it, i have tried fitting springs out of my bits box
    but they are to weak.
    anybody have a spare they would be willing to sell me or know of any cunning replacements i could use
    failing this i will order one from Chambers

    I did the same thing the other night whilst redoing the blueing on a HW35

    I made one from a biro pen spring, just cut the spring down to 1/2" long and open one of the coils up to about 1/4" dia. fit the wider coil into the little hole first and then put the safety in, if ithas the tendency to slip in any way and prevent the safety from sliding into it's hole, bend the wider tag end to make the spring aim towards the very rear of the backblock. that'll do it

    HW97 safety spring size

    I have a 97k in bits right now ( spring is same size on Chambers) Measurments are .33mm coil diameter, OD of spring is 4.6mm inside diameter is 3.84mm number of coils including ends is 7 length of spring is 8mm
